Job Description

As a Floor Manager, you will be at the forefront of creating excellent customer experiences that go beyond the expected.

With a passionate and dedicated team by your side, you will lead with energy and purpose-setting the tone for a store environment that's not only welcoming and inspiring but also drives results. Your leadership ensures every customer journey feels personal, genuine, and memorable, while your focus on service and operational excellence helps bring the brand to life on the shop floor.

Key Responsibilities
  • Deliver a high level of customer service through expert styling advice, strong product knowledge, and an engaging store experience
  • Analyse sales data and collaborate with the Store Manager to maximise department performance
  • Lead and motivate a team of Sales Advisors to consistently achieve service and presentation standards
  • Support recruitment efforts and ensure effective onboarding and training for new team members
  • Identify and nurture future talent, contributing to development plans that support team progression
  • Oversee daily store operations, ensuring efficiency and alignment with brand standards
  • Act as a brand ambassador, consistently delivering the best possible experience for every customer
  • Step into the role of Store when required, ensuring continuity in leadership and performance
